What is the National Jamboree?

It’s held every four years at the Summit Bechtel Reserve, the BSA’s fourth High Adventure Base,  which covers more than 14,000 acres in West Virginia. Over the course of 10 days, approximately 30,000 Scouts, leaders and staff will gather at an event that showcases everything that is great about the BSA and its members. What can you do?

  • World-class entertainment & stadium shows
  • High energy festive atmosphere
  • Wi-Fi-enabled outdoor experience (Wi-Fi covers the Summit camping and activity areas)

  • 5 miles of zip lines and challenge courses
  • 36 miles of mountain biking trails and BMX tracks
  • 13 acres of shooting sports ranges (shotgun, rifle, and archery)
  • Whitewater rafting, kayaking, and paddleboarding
  • Climbing walls and repelling
  • World Class Skateboard Park
  • STEM activities and merit badge opportunities
  • Patch trading and making friends with Scouts and Venturers from across the country and around the world
  • Group and individual leadership training
